Ядро 8XC196KC/KD

Ядро 8XC196KC/KD (см. рис. 3.2) состоит из центрального процессорного устройства, контроллера памяти и контроллера прерываний. Центральное процессорное устройство содержит регистровое арифметико-логическое устройство и регистровый файл (Register File - RF). Микропрограммное управление CPU инструктирует, чтобы RALU выполняло операции, используя байты, слова или двойные слова из 256-байтового нижнего регистрового файла или из верхнего регистрового файла через вертикальные окна. Команды центрального процессора поступают из четырехбайтовой очереди команд (4-Byte Queue), расположенной в контроллере памяти, в регистр команд RALU (Instruction Register). Дешифратор команд (Microcode Engine) декодирует команды и затем генерирует управляющие сигналы для осуществления действий, заданных командой.

Рис. 3.2. Ядро микроконтроллера 8XC196KC/KD

<<< Содержание >>>